Bolt Leader and Wiring Harness for a 2007 Chevy Impala
Products Featured in This Question
Question:
Do you provide a wire bolt puller? Do you provide a wiring kit? What additional pieces do I have to purchase to install and use this hitch?
asked by: Bob
Expert Reply:
All of the hitches sold on our website come with the necessary hardware to install the hitch on its respective vehicle, but do not include the tools. If you should decide you need to purchase a bolt leader for the installation of the Draw-Tite Class II Trailer Hitch Receiver, item # 36407, you will need the 1/2 inch Bolt Leader, part # 80101-1.
The T-One Wiring Harness for your 2007 Chevy Impala is sold separately from the hitch, and it is the T-One Vehicle Wiring Harness, item # 118417. Other than the hitch and wiring, if you are planning on towing a trailer, you will need the Class II Drawbar 3-1/8 inch Rise (Kit), part # 36061, which includes the pin and clip. You will also need a Hitch Ball with 2 inch Diameter Ball, part # 19258, or a Hitch Ball with 1-7/8 inch Diameter Ball, part # 19256, depending on your trailers coupler size.
